Be API Frontend Framework (or BFF) is a WordPress theme boilerplate designed to assist you in launching your own WordPress theme using modern tools.
You need composer to autoload all your classes from the inc folder.
Use the beapi/composer-scaffold-theme package that add it automatically to the composer.json file.
You can add it yourself like this :
"autoload": {
"psr-4": {
"BEA\\Theme\\Framework\\": "content/themes/framework/inc/"
}
}The autoload is based on psr-4 and handled by composer.

npm installThe configurations files are in config directory.
You can find the common Webpack settings file in webpack.common.js. For development mode purpose, you can edit webpack.dev.js file and for production mode, you can edit webpack.prod.js.
You also have the loaders in loaders.js file and Webpack's plugin in plugins.js file.

yarn bundle-reportThe bff_editor_custom_settings filter allow you to customize blocks styles and variations. For example:
add_filter( 'bff_editor_custom_settings', 'customize_editor_settings', 10, 1 );
function customize_editor_settings( $settings ) {
// Disable all block styles for Separator block
$settings[ 'disableAllBlocksStyles' ] = [ 'core/separator' ];
// Disable specific block style for Button block
$settings[ 'disabledBlocksStyles' ] = [ 'core/button' => [ 'outline' ] ];
// Allow only YouTube variation for Embed block
$settings[ 'allowedBlocksVariations' ] = [ 'core/embed' => [ 'youtube' ] ];
return $settings;
}
